Overview

Job Title: Mobile Maintenance Electrician (AST)

Location: Essex (mobile role)

Contract Type: Permanent

Working Hours: 40 Hours Per Week

Salary: Β£39,093 Total Salary (Inclusive of Standby Payment (1:4 x 13 Periods) + Overtime + Travel Time)

An exciting opportunity has emerged for a skilled Mobile Maintenance Electrician to join our company to work with one of our major UK supermarket clients. The role will involve maintaining and repairing a range of electrical, mechanical plant and equipment in retail outlets, undertaking regular planned store visits to complete reactive, PPMs and minor repairs as requested by the customer (including non-electrical).

Responsibilities

  • Complete the Planned Preventative Maintenance (PPM) schedule within agreed timescales and to ensure all necessary paperwork is completed accurately.
  • Complete general repairs and maintenance to customer sites as designated by City Management (e.g. door repairs, general plumbing tasks, flooring etc).
  • Deliver reactive and planned fire alarm system maintenance.
  • Conduct emergency lighting tests and repairs.
  • Complete general repairs and maintenance to customer sites as designated by City management and helpdesk.
  • Identify non-repairable faults in plant and machinery and promptly advise the Line Manager of findings, with recommendations regarding suitable replacement.

Qualifications / Experience

Essential

  • NVQ Level 3/City and Guilds 236 Part 1 + 2 or equivalent in electrical installation/Maintenance.
  • City and Guilds 18th Edition.
  • AM2 / 2391.

The ideal candidate

  • Full driving license.
  • Experience using a PDA system.
  • Ability to maintain and repair a wide range of electrical and mechanical equipment, e.g. commercial ovens, dishwashers and microwaves.
  • Carried out PPM and reactive maintenance within a similar retail environment.
